LP gas and natural gas have man-made odorants added specifically for detection of fuel gas leaks.If a gas leak occurs, you should be able to smell the fuel gas. THAT’S YOUR SIGNAL TO GO INTO IMMEDIATE ACTION!
■ Do not take any action that could ignite the fuel gas. Donot operate any electrical switches. Do not pull anypower supply or extension cords. Do not light matchesor any other source of f lame. Do not use yourtelephone.
■ Get everyone out of the building and away from the areaimmediately.
■ Close all propane (LP) gas tank or cylinder fuel supplyvalves, or the main fuel supply valve located at themeter if you use natural gas.
■ Propane (LP) gas is heavier than air and may settle inlow areas. When you have reason to suspect a propaneleak, keep out of all low areas.
■ Natural gas is lighter than air and can collect aroundrafters or ceilings.
■ Use your neighbor’s phone and call your fuel gassupplier and your fire department. Do not re-enter thebuilding or area.
■ Stay out of the building and away from the area untildeclared safe by the firefighters and your fuel gassupplier.
■ FINALLY, let the fuel gas service person and thefirefighters check for escaped gas. Have them air outthe building and area before you return. Properlytrained service people must repair the leak, check forfurther leakages, and then relight the appliance for you.
WARNING
■ This heater is intended for heating of tents withtemporary human occupancy. Do not use this heaterfor heating human living quarters.
■ Do not use in unventilated areas.
■ The flow of combustion and ventilation air must not beobstructed.
■ Proper ventilation air must be provided to support thecombustion air requirements of the heater being used.
■ Refer to the specification section of the heater’sOwner’s Manual, heater dataplate, or contact the L.B.White Company to determine combustion air ventilationrequirements of the heater.
■ Lack of proper ventilation air will lead to impropercombustion.
■ Improper combustion can lead to carbon monoxidepoisoning in humans leading to serious injury or death.Symptoms of carbon monoxide poisoning can includeheadaches, dizziness and difficulty in breathing.
Asphyxiation Hazard
■ Some people cannot smell well. Some people cannotsmell the odor of the man-made chemical added topropane (LP) or natural gas. You must determine if youcan smell the odorant in these fuel gases.
■ Learn to recognize the odor of propane (LP) gas andnatural gas. Local propane (LP) gas dealers and yourlocal natural gas supplier (utility) will be more thanhappy to give you a “scratch and sniff” pamphlet. Use itto become familiar with the fuel gas odor.
■ Smoking can decrease your ability to smell. Beingaround an odor for a period of time can affect yoursensitivity to that particular odor.
■ The odorant in propane (LP) gas and natural gas iscolorless and the intensity of its odor can fade undersome circumstances.
■ If there is an underground leak, the movement of gasthrough the soil can filter the odorant.
■ Propane (LP) gas odor may differ in intensity at differentlevels. Since propane (LP) gas is heavier than air, theremay be more odor at lower levels.
■ Always be sensitive to the slightest gas odor. If youcontinue to detect any gas odor, no matter how small,treat it as a serious leak. Immediately go into action asdiscussed previously.

Once you have determined the total heat requirement, youcan now calculate how many 47 KG cylinder(s) are neededat the job. For all heating applications when extendedheater use is required, a minimum size of a 47 KG cylinderis the smallest cylinder to be used.
The amount of vaporized L.P. gas available from thecylinders will vary depending upon:
■ The amount of liquid propane in the cylinder(s).■ The surrounding air temperature of the cylinder(s).
Since less gas is vaporized at lower temperatures, two ormore 47 KG cylinders may be needed in colder weather.Your local propane gas dealer will help you select the propersupply system.
The following table shows the minimum number of 47 KGcylinders needed to run the heater.
Number of Cylinders Required at Various Temperatures
Model 20º C. 15º C. 10º C. 5º C. 0º C. -10º C.TS080 1 1 1 1 2 2TS170 2 2 2 2 3 3
The diagram at r ight shows “a supply t ime versustemperature” comparison. It is based upon initial use offull, 47 KG cylinders and a heat load of 29.3 KW atcontinuous draw. Notice that one 47 KG cylinder may beused for about 3 hours maximum operating time when at16º C. But, as temperature drops, so does the amount oftime that the cylinder is capable of supplying the vapornecessary to feed the heater. Looking at 0º C. scale, youcan see that a 47 KG cylinder is only capable of supplyingthe full heat load for one hour.
REMINDER
■ The minimum cylinder size shall be 47 KG.
■ The minimum number of 47 KG cylinders used shall be:
TS080 - 1TS170 - 2
■ The maximum number of cylinders used within the areato be heated shall be three 47 KG.
■ Have your LP-gas supplier resize your installation fromcylinders to a larger capacity tank if requirements areabove three 47 KG cylinders capacity.
■ The sizing, delivery, set up, and refilling of all L.P. gassupply containers must only be done by a qualified,properly trained, L.P. gas installation person.
1. Multiply tent length x width x height = Cubic Meters(A).
2. Multiply (A) x .133 x 35 = (B).
3. Subtract outdoor temperature from desired indoortemperature = (C).
4. (B) x (C) ÷ 2 = Heat Requirements in Watts (D).
5. (D) ÷ 1,000 = Heat Requirements in KW.
EXAMPLE:
1. Tent Length (15 meters) x width (15 meters) x height(4 meters) = 900 cubic meters (A).
2. 900 (A) x .133 x 35 = 4190 (B).
3. 20º C. (Desired Temperature) - 0º C. (OutdoorTemperature) = 20º C. (C).
4. 4190 (B) x 20 (C) ÷ 2 = 41,900 Watts (D).
5. (D) 41,900 ÷ 1,000 = 41.9 KW.
Use one TS170 or two TS080 heaters.

Follow steps 1 - 8 on initial start-up after heater installationby a qualified gas heater service person. For normal start-up, simply turn thermostat above room temperature. Theheater will start.
1. Open all manual fuel supply valves and check for gasleaks using approved leak detectors.
2. Connect the electrical cord to an approved electricaloutlet.
3. Set the thermostat to desired room temperature.
4. The heater has a selector switch located on the backof the heater. The selector switch allows you to eitherheat or ventilate (no heat). The selector switchpositions are as follows:
FIG. 8
When the selector switch is set to “Heat”, the heaterwill cycle on and off based upon setpoint of thethermostat. To use the heater for ventilating, positionthe selector switch to “Vent”. With the switch in thisposition, the thermostat will not cycle the heater. Theburner will not ignite, but the fan motor will operatecontinually.
5. This heater includes a direct spark ignition (DSI)control module for purposes of controlling the timingof the ignition process of the heater as well asmonitoring of the safety functions. The DSI module islocated at the burner end of the heater. On the DSI isa red light emitting diode (LED). This LED indicatesthe status of the heater. A consistent flashing fromthe LED is an indicator that the heater is functioningcorrectly. Any other light pattern, steady on orflashing, given by the LED is indicative that there is aproblem in the operation of the heater. Refer to thetroubleshooting decal within the access panel at theburner end of the heater for assistance introubleshooting or refer to the troubleshooting guidewithin this Owner’s Manual. Only qualified andproperly trained personnel shall service or repair theheater.
6. On a call for heat, the motor will start up and run forfive (5) seconds prior to ignition trial. This “pre-purge” is a safety feature and a normal operationalcharacteristic. After five (5) seconds the igniter willspark until burner flame is detected by the controlmodule.
NOTE: It is normal for air to be trapped in the gashose on new installations. You may have toattempt more than one trial for ignitionbefore the air is finally purged from the lineand ignition takes place.
7. If ignition is not achieved during the ignition trial, theignition control module will lock-out and a two-flashpattern will be indicated by the LED.
8. Do not exceed the input rating stamped on thedataplate of the heater. Do not exceed the burnermanifold pressure stated on the dataplate. Do notuse an orifice size different than specified for thespecif ic input rating of this heater, fuel typeconfiguration and altitude.
1. For normal shutdown (when fur ther use isanticipated), position the power supply switch to 'Off'and the thermostat to off or no heat.
2. To properly shut down the heater when disconnectingthe gas supply for service, maintenance, orrelocation:
a. Position the power supply switch to 'Off' and disconnect the heater's electrical supply.
b. Close the gas supply valve(s) at gas source.
c. Disconnect heater's gas pressure regulator from gas source. A minimal amount of gas trapped in the gas hose will escape. This is normal and will not cause an unsafe condition.

Cleaning Instructions
1. Before cleaning, shut off all gas supply valves anddisconnect the electrical supply.
2. The heater should have dir t or dust removedperiodically:
a. After each use, give the heater a general cleaningusing compressed air, a soft brush or dry rag onits interior and exterior.
b. At least once a year, give the heater a thoroughcleaning. At this time, remove the fan and motorassembly and brush or blow off the fan wheel,giving attention to the individual fan blades andalso dust off the motor case to prevent the motorfrom overheating and shutting the heater down.Make sure the burner air inlet venturi ports andthe “throat” of the casting are free of dustaccumulation and the area between the heatchamber top and inside case is also free of dust.Additionally, the igniter should be removed,cleaned, and its gap checked according to theservice instructions within this Owner’s Manual.
c. When cleaning, observe and obey the Warningwithin these Cleaning Instructions. This sameWarning is also supplied on the heater.
WARNING
This heater must not be washed. Use of a pressurewasher, water or liquid cleaning solution on this heatercan cause severe personal injury or property damagedue to water and/or cleaning solution:
■ In electrical components, connections and wirescausing electrical shock or component failure.
■ On gas control valves causing corrosion which canresult in gas leaks and fire or explosion from the leak.
This heater must be cleaning in accordance with themanufacturer’s instructions without being subjected toliquid spray or wetting.
WARNINGFire, Burn, and Explosion Hazard
■ This heater contains electrical and mechanical components in the gas management, safety and airflow systems.
■ Such components may become inoperative or fail due to dust, dirt, wear, and aging.
■ Periodic cleaning and inspection as well as proper maintenance are essential to avoid serious injury or propertydamage.
1. The appliance area shall be kept clear and free fromcombustible materials, gasoline, and otherflammable vapors and liquids.
2. Regulators can wear out and function improperly.Have your gas supplier check the date codes on allregulators installed and check delivery pressures to
the appliance to make sure that the regulator isreliable.
3. Regulators must be periodically inspected to makesure the regulator vents are not blocked. Debris,insects, insect nests, snow, or ice on a regulator canblock vents and cause excess pressure at theappliance.

This heater has two high limit switches. One is located onthe heat chamber face, while the other is located on the fanhousing at the opposite end of the heater. The high limitswitches should be tested a minimum of once per yearwhen the heater is given a thorough cleaning.
1. Disconnect the heater from its electrical supply.
2. The high limit switches have different temperatureratings. To eliminate confusion, remove and test onlyone high limit switch at a time.
3. Holding the switch by one of its mounting legs orterminals, apply a small flame only to the sensingportion on the back of the switch. Be careful not tomelt the plastic housing of the switch whenconducting this test.
4. Within a minute, you should hear a “pop” comingfrom the switch, which indicates the contacts of theswitch have opened. Check for lack of electricalcontinuity across the switch terminals to verifycontacts have opened.
5. Allow the switch to cool down for about a minutebefore firmly pressing the reset button on the switch.
6. Check for electrical continuity across the switchterminals to make sure the contacts have closed.
7. Reinstall the switch back into the heater. Reconnectthe heater to its electrical supply. Start the heaterand check for proper operation.

The ignition control module is self-diagnostic. The red lighton the module will flash a 2, 3 or 5 flash pattern repetitivelydepending upon the problem which is diagnosed. Toeffectively use the flow charts, you must first identify whatthe problem is by the light pattern of the red diagnosticlight. If the light is flashing, the pattern will be followed by apause and then a repeat of the pattern until the problem iscorrected. Refer to the table on page 20 for furtherdirection to troubleshooting any problems.
The red diagnostic light will only be on when the selectorswitch is positioned to “Heat” and the thermostat is setabove room temperature. The light will not be on when theselector switch is positioned to “Vent”.
Ignition Control Lock-Out
■ For safety, the ignition control in this heater continuallymonitors air proving components (fan motor and airproving switch) and burner flame.
■ The ignition control will lock out the control system if itdoes not recognize burner flame presence or if airproving components fail. Either condition causescontrol valve closure to occur.
■ Other problems may create a lock-out condition (seeTroubleshooting flow charts), however, most commonreasons for system lock-out are:-- Improperly shutting the heater down by closing off
the heater’s fuel supply while heater is still in operation.(Refer to page 14 for proper shut down procedures.)
-- Not having a sufficient L.P. Gas supply, thereby allowing the heater to run out of fuel. (Refer to page 10 for proper sizing of L.P. Gas supply.)
■ System lock-out is identified by:-- Fan motor not operating-- Heater no longer burning gas-- Red diagnostic light on ignition control flashing
2, 3 or 5 times repetitively, depending on problem.■ The red diagnostic light is located adjacent to the
white reset switch button on the ignition control. Theignition control is at the gas inlet end of the heater andis readily seen when the heater’s access door isopened. The red light and reset switch are easilylocated.
■ Ignit ion control wi l l require resett ing whentroubleshooting and repairing the heater. See resetinstructions below.
Resetting Ignition Control
1. Insure heater is connected to an approved electrical supply and a sufficient gas supply is being used.
2. Open fuel supply valves to heater.3. Insure selector switch and thermostat are calling for
heat.4. Using a small pointed object, push down the white
reset switch button on the ignition control and hold for 4-5 seconds until the fan motor starts. At this point release the button. The heater will light. See illustration below.

IMPORTANT NOTES:(1) With any electrical problem, all wiring should be checked for good connections and proper voltage.
(2) To determine if part is defective, place a jumper wire across the two terminals that the wires are connected to. DO NOT leave the jumper wire on and operate if part is defective. Replace component IMMEDIATELY or do not operate unit.
(3) The ignition control module sends and receives voltages throughout the entire operation sequence. The ignition control module terminals should also be checked for delivering proper voltages in addition to the individual components as indicated by the respective flash pattern to make sure the board itself is working properly.
(4) The high limit switch will “open” for a number of reasons. Common problems associated with this are high gas pressure, low voltage, loose or dirty fans, restrictions/blockages at air inlets or outlets, or excessive dust and dirt accumulations in the heater.

Heater Component FunctionAir Proving Switch with PaddleSafety device used to insure that the proper air flow is beingachieved before the gas valve is opened.
BurnerCast iron component used to mix air and gas and provide anarea at which the fuel may ignite.
Burner OrificeBrass metering device used to supply gas to burner at aspecific rate.
Circuit BreakerSafety device which is used to protect against an overamperage condition which results from a direct electricalshort or an overload condition, within the 24 volt circuit.
Direct Spark Ignition Control ModuleElectronic printed circuit board which sends and receivesvoltages to various controls in an automatic ignition system.An important safety feature of the control board is that it willshut down the entire heater, thereby stopping the flow offuel gas if burner flame goes out.
Fan HousingChamber used for delivering air for efficient air movement.
Fan WheelComponent used in conjunction with the motor and fanhousing to pull the hot air from heater and blow it into roomfor heating (also known as a “squirrel cage”).
Gas Control ValveHouses electrical solenoids which are energized by voltageand therefore opens allowing fuel gas to pass through toburner for ignition. The gas control valve will close, shuttingoff the flow of fuel gas in the event burner flame goes out.
Gas HoseFlexible connector used to deliver gas from supply line inbuilding to heater.
Heat ChamberMetal “fire box” within the appliance that provides an areawhere burner flame mixes with combustion air therebyproviding heat.
High Limit SwitchSafety device wired into the control system which is used tobreak an electrical circuit to the gas control valve in event ofoverheat situation.
IgniterIgnition device used on automatic direct spark ignitioncontrol systems. Ignites gas by spark.
MotorElectric device used to drive a fan to pull preheated airthrough the heater and to circulate heat within a certainarea. Converts electrical energy into mechanical energy.
Motor RelayElectrical device which supplies high voltage to the motorupon receipt of low voltage from the ignition control module.
RegulatorThe heart of any gas supply installation. Used to deliver aworking gas pressure to the appliance under varyingconditions in tank pressure.
Selector SwitchElectrical device which is used to allow the end user to usethe heater in either a heating or ventilation application.
ThermostatElectrical device used as an automatic “on/off” switchwhich will respond to changes in temperature in a certainarea. Can be wired so contacts in the thermostat open orclose on temperature increase or decrease.
TransformerElectrical control used to accept line power supply primaryvoltage and reduce it to lower secondary voltage to operatecertain control systems.
